Recommendations for Contemporary Buildings
Ensuring robust digital safety within BMS is essential for contemporary building performance. A layered strategy to security should be adopted , encompassing various key elements . These include regular security assessments to detect potential weaknesses . Furthermore, rigorous access restrictions are necessary , limiting system access to permitted personnel only. Network partitioning should be used to contain any intrusions . Finally, continuous tracking and rapid response to alerts are fundamental components of a successful BMS digital safety initiative .
- Perform regular security audits .
- Implement rigorous access restrictions.
- Implement network partitioning.
- Provide regular tracking.

Securing Your BMS: A Comprehensive Digital Safety Checklist
Protecting your facility management system (BMS) is critical in today's connected environment. This assessment provides a thorough overview of steps to bolster your cybersecurity . Start by assessing your current network setup, including security configurations and access controls . Implement reliable password policies and frequently update both the BMS application and integrated devices. Don't neglect the importance of personnel training on digital risks and threat management . Finally, conduct periodic security audits to uncover and resolve potential vulnerabilities before they can be exploited by malicious actors.
